It was 4 interviews total: first one was a Teams video call with the future manager, the second was a Teams video call with HR, and the last two were in-person on-site with the manager and a top manager.

The first step is a pre-selection test covering aptitude and English. This includes several assessments: a Work Memory test to check how well you can recall prior information when new info is presented, an Inductive Reasoning test for pattern recognition and logical problem-solving, a Verbal Reasoning test focusing on understanding written text and drawing conclusions, especially relevant for retail, a Deductive Logical Thinking test to evaluate your ability to follow logical trends/rules for problem-solving, and an English Language Skills test to gauge your command of the language, vocabulary, and spelling.

First, there was a pre-selection with math, memory, and logic tests. I had 72 hours to complete them after receiving the email. The email also had a practice link. The results were available quickly, showing how I ranked against others. Then, I had a first interview with two HR people. It was pretty standard, covering my background and motivations. After that, a second interview with two people from operations, including my supposed mentor. It was a bit repetitive with the HR interview, but we went into more detail about the tasks and my skills.
